Silicon Valley, Meet Silicon Carbide: Bosch Boots Up First US Chip Plant
By TechShots Studio

German engineering giant Bosch has launched sample production of energy-efficient silicon carbide chips at its reconfigured $2 billion California facility. Supported by a $225 million federal CHIPS grant, the plant aims to secure domestic supply chains for electric vehicles, hybrids, defense, and AI data centers. Commercial production is slated to begin later this year.
